Product Introduction

Overview

The TMS320F28033PNQ is a high-performance real-time microcontroller from Texas Instruments, part of the TMS320F2803x family. This device is designed for demanding applications requiring precise control and high computational efficiency. It features a 32-bit CPU based on the TMS320C28x architecture, operating at 60 MHz with a cycle time of 16.67 ns. The microcontroller is particularly suited for industrial control, automotive, and other real-time control systems due to its advanced peripherals and low power consumption.

Key Specifications

Feature Specification
CPU 32-bit TMS320C28x, 60 MHz (16.67 ns cycle time)
MAC Operations 16 × 16 and 32 × 32 MAC operations, 16 × 16 dual MAC
Control Law Accelerator (CLA) 32-bit floating-point math accelerator, executes code independently of the main CPU
Memory Up to 10K words of flash, 1K words of OTP ROM, 6K words of SARAM
Analog-to-Digital Converter (ADC) 12-bit ADC, up to 16 channels, conversion time of 216.67 ns
Temperature Sensor On-chip temperature sensor
Package Options 80-pin PN Low-Profile Quad Flatpack (LQFP)
Supply Voltage Single 3.3V supply
Temperature Range -40°C to 125°C (AEC Q100 qualification for automotive applications)
Peripheral Interfaces ePWM, eCAP, eQEP, SPI, SCI, I2C, LIN, eCAN
GPIO and AIO Pins Up to 45 individually programmable GPIO pins, 6 AIO pins

Key Features

  • High-Efficiency CPU: 32-bit TMS320C28x CPU with 60 MHz operation and 16.67 ns cycle time.
  • Programmable Control Law Accelerator (CLA): 32-bit floating-point math accelerator that executes code independently of the main CPU.
  • Advanced Peripherals: Includes ePWM, eCAP, eQEP, SPI, SCI, I2C, LIN, and eCAN.
  • Low Power Consumption: Single 3.3V supply, integrated power-on reset and brown-out reset, and low power modes.
  • Advanced Emulation Features: Analysis and breakpoint functions, real-time debug through hardware.
  • Temperature Sensor and Comparators: On-chip temperature sensor and comparators with integrated DACs.
  • Package Options: Available in 80-pin PN LQFP, 64-pin PAG TQFP, and 56-pin RSH VQFN packages.
